Charles Oakley Slams Isiah Thomas About The Dream Team And Karl Malone For Crying In An Interview

Charles Oakley has called out Isiah Thomas for not moving on from the Dream Team snub and both him and Karl Malone for crying together in an interview.

Charles Oakley is never afraid to speak his mind and he has directed one of his latest tirades at Isiah Thomas and Karl Malone. Speaking in an interview, Oakley brought up Isiah’s snub from the 1992 Dream Team and an interview he did with Malone.  

“Ever since the Dream Team, something happened to him,” Oakley said on Michael Cooper’s podcast. “I don’t know what happened. 

“Jordan told him he couldn’t play. [Larry] Bird told him he couldn’t play. Your own coach don’t want you. Chuck Daly. Your best friend Magic [Johnson] don’t want you. Then you blame Michael Jordan. You blame all the other guys. 

“Now him and Karl Malone doing a sit-down interview crying together. Karl Malone, you should never do a sit-down interview, man, because of what you have done in your life to other people.”

Charles Oakley has famously never gotten along with Isiah Thomas, calling him out on multiple occasions over his comments about Michael Jordan. This take isn’t surprising coming from him, the two famously do not see eye to eye.

With the Karl Malone stuff, Oakley may have a bit more of a point. Karl Malone has a checkered past when it comes to his personal life, including disrespecting Kobe Bryant’s wife Vanessa, so his going at Malone does make more sense. 


Isiah Thomas Has Fired Back At Charles Oakley In The Past

Charles Oakley has said controversial and provocative things about a lot of players from the 80s and 90s, including Charles Barkley. Isiah Thomas isn’t having it though, he has made his feelings about Oakley clear in the past. 

“I remember us kicking your a** a lot, someone please check my record vs. any team he played on! Sit down be Humble,” Thomas quote-tweeted a video of Oakley calling him out. 

It seems like neither Charles Oakley nor Isiah Thomas will back down from saying things about one another. But the Dream Team snub will never change, no matter how Thomas feels about it and neither will Oakley’s personality.
